Abstract photography is a photographic and experimental method of taking photographs using shapes, color, and texture as a subject instead of the mundane subject. Traditional photography, where the subject and the background are familiar, contrasts with abstract photography, which tries to eliminate context so that the observer can make sense of the photograph with his own mind
Documentary photography is a powerful genre of photography that narrates and gives an overall account of actual events, people, or conditions. In opposition to other photographic genres that could be preoccupied with beauty, technique, or interpretive creativity, documentary photography tries to document moments naturally.
